Repairing a misaligned uPVC Door
A misaligned hinge could be the reason your door's uPVC doesn't lock properly. Misaligned hinges can happen for various reasons, including the aging process or use. You can call locksmiths to adjust the hinges in any case. If the door is mounted on an older hinge, however you may have to replace the whole door.
Extreme weather conditions can impact uPVC doors and cause them to expand and contract during cold conditions. This is often not considered, however it can cause alignment issues when a door has just been installed. A incorrectly aligned uPVC door could also make the door difficult to lock which can be a expensive option. A Chesterfield locksmith will be able to adjust the lock and repair the door.
If you're not confident enough to perform the repair yourself, you should seek out an expert UPVC door repair service. The cost of repair will differ based on the size and time taken. Large cracks can be expensive to repair, and could require an entire replacement. However, if you aren't able to spare the time or budget to tackle it yourself employing a professional may be the best choice.
You should examine the mitres of your door frame if the door is not aligned properly. The mitres need to be checked using a spirit level. The gap between the door frame and the door sash should be uniform all the way up and down. Otherwise, your uPVC door may need new hinges.
